Ok so i am building a new system for my friend. He is going to do mostly gaming and regular use stuff.
Here is what i am planning on building him based off what he wants:

Amd Phenom 2 x4 955 black edition
MSI nforce 980a Sli mobo
2 nvidia geforce gtx 260s in sli
antect earthwatts 650w psu
4gb patriot vviper ddr3 ram

Along with the other stuff it comes out to 1,023.

Any suggestions on different parts?

Also: How would this system stack up again my current system?

Core 2 Quad q6600 oc 3.3ghz
Gigabyte x48 ds5 mobo
2 radeon hd 4890s in crossfire
patriot viper 4gb ddr2 1066
corsair 650w psu

EDIT: accidentily hit enter..
 
Your current C2Q system is probably faster at games since the 4890s are newer and faster than GTX 260s. You wont beat a quad core @ 3.3GHz and a pair of 4890s by much with anything available today. You really should consider a 5850 or 5870 instead of a pair of outdated 260s since DX11 games are already being released. IN a couple years he may be unhappy stuck at DX10.

^true, but 2x4870 would be the best deal if he doesn't care for dx11..

the op needs to clarify at what resolution, what games, what settings (AA on?), and other things too..
 
If 5770s were a bit cheaper, or if they were a bit faster than the 4870/GTX 260 instead of a bit slower they would be an obvious choice. As it is that price/performance area is a bit murky. The only thing that is clear is the 4870 is a better deal than the 260 and the 250/9800 at their current prices are not even a consideration.
